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Blue-spotted Comet Darner | Mountain Saffron |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Animalia (Animals) | Fungi (Fungi)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Ascomycota (Sac Fungi) |
| Class | Insecta (Insects) | Lecanoromycetes (Lecanoromycetes) |
| Order | Odonata (Odonata) | Peltigerales (Peltigerales) |
| Family | Aeshnidae | Peltigeraceae |
| Genus | Anax | Solorina |
| Species | Anax concolor | Solorina crocea |
